Lamborghini R2 COM3

Automatic transmission fluid capacity & service interval

Lamborghini R2 COM3 uses automatic transmission fluid with a capacity of 41 liter. Service intervals include checking at 50 hours and changing at 1200 hours or 24 months. The data covers 8 configurations.

Additional Notes

  • The Lamborghini R2 COM3 automatic transmission fluid capacity is 41 liters across all listed configurations, covering the R2.60, R2.70, R2.80, R2.90, and R2.100 Hi-Profile variants from 2010-2015. A 41-liter figure is characteristic of a combined transaxle and transmission fill volume, where the fluid serves both the gearbox and axle drive components within a single integrated housing.
  • All eight configurations share an identical fluid check interval of 50 hours under normal use conditions. On agricultural and industrial equipment, hour-based intervals reflect operational time rather than distance, since machines like tractors accumulate working hours at variable speeds and loads.
  • The fluid change interval across all listed variants is 1200 hours or 24 months, whichever comes first under normal use conditions. The dual-trigger structure means a machine used infrequently could reach the calendar limit well before the hour threshold, while a heavily worked unit would reach 1200 hours first.
